The API exposes application functionality through versioned endpoints. v1.0.2 is the latest release of the API - PLEASE be certain to use that as your endpoint.

Endpoints
Access to the API is through the endpoint located at http://api.mynewsletterbuilder.com/1.0.2/. Each versioned endpoint guarantees that you can build against the interface provided without worrying about your code breaking when we make a change. Any incompatible change will appear at a new versioned endpoint.

Return Types
  • XMLRPC: Your client should connect to http://api.mynewsletterbuilder.com/1.0.2/
  • JSON: http://api.mynewsletterbuilder.com/1.0.2/METHOD_NAME/json?parameters_here
  • Serialized PHP: http://api.mynewsletterbuilder.com/1.0.2/METHOD_NAME/php?parameters_here
  • XML: http://api.mynewsletterbuilder.com/1.0.2/METHOD_NAME/xml?parameters_here
Secure Connections
The API supports a secure SSL/TLS connection. For the wrappers we provide you simply need specify the use of a secure connection (see the wrapper documentation). If you are not using a wrapper, simply point the connection to https://api.mynewsletterbuilder.com/1.0.2/.

Campaigns
Campaigns: Retrieve a list of campaigns from your account.
CampaignDetails: Get details about a specific campaign.
CampaignCreate: Create a new campaign for your account.
CampaignUpdate: Update an existing campaign.
CampaignCopy: Create a copy of an existing campaign.
CampaignDelete: Delete a campaign from your account.
CampaignSchedule: Schedule a campaign for delivery.
CampaignStats: Retrieve campaign reporting data.
CampaignRecipients: Retrieve a list of recipients for a sent campaign.
CampaignOpens: Retrieve a list of subscribers that opened the campaign.
CampaignSubscribes: Retrieve a list of subscribers that joined through the campaign.
CampaignUnsubscribes: Retrieve a list of subscribers that unsubscribed through the campaign.
CampaignBounces: Retrieve a list of subscribers who's email bounced for the campaign.
CampaignComplaints: Retrieve a list of subscribers who complained for the campaign.
CampaignUrls: Retrieve link tracking data for the campaign.
CampaignClicks: Retrieve a list of subscribers who have clicked in the campaign.
CampaignClickDetails: Retrieve details about specific URL clicks.
Lists
Lists: Retrieve subscriber lists for the account.
ListDetails: Get information about a specific list.
ListCreate: Create a new subscriber list.
ListUpdate: Update an existing subscriber list.
ListDelete: Delete a subscriber list.
Subscribers
Subscribers: Retrieve a list of your subscribers.
SubscriberDetails: Retrieve data about a particular subscriber.
SubscriberUpdate: Update a subscriber record.
Subscribe: Add a single subscriber to your account.
SubscribeBatch: Batch add subscribers to your account.
SubscriberUnsubscribe: Unsubscribe a single subscriber to your account.
SubscriberUnsubscribeBatch: Batch unsubscribe subscribers from your account.
SubscriberDelete: Delete a single subscriber to your account.
SubscriberDeleteBatch: Batch delete subscribers from your account.
Accounts
AccountDetails: Retrieve account information
AccountKeys: Retrieve API keys for the account. Requires authentication.
AccountKeyCreate: Create a new API key. Requires authentication.
AccountKeyEnable: Enable a previously disabled API key. Requires authentication.
AccountKeyDisable: Disable an API key. Requires authentication.
Agency Methods
EnterpriseCreateSubAccount: Add a sub-account to your agency.
EnterpriseEnableSubAccount: Enable an agency sub-account.
EnterpriseDisableSubAccount: Disable an agency sub-account.
EnterpriseSubAccountStatus: Get the enabled status of an agency sub-account.
Other / Testing
HelloWorld: Sample API call. Echos your request string.
